Position Summary

The successful candidate will playa key role in a strategic application modernization initiative to migrate legacy Java applications from an on-prem to the cloud (AWS), leveraging modern technologies such as Spring Boot, containerization, AWS managed services, and eventually serverless architectures. This position requires strong full-stack development capabilities, with emphasis on cloud readiness, microservices, and integration with AWS services. Candidates should also be comfortable supporting legacy systems in the short term, while driving long-term modernization efforts.

Key Responsibilities
  • Modernize and migrate legacy WebSphere Java applications to AWS using Spring Boot and cloud-native best practices
  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able, modular Java microservices leveraging Java and Spring Boot
  • Build and integrate RESTful APIs using Spring, API Gateway, and AWS Lambda
  • Maintain and enhance existing SOAP services, supporting a phased deprecation strategy
  • Support and optimize legacy data access using JPA, Hibernate, MyBatis while transitioning to AWS RDS (Aurora) and DynamoDB
  • Utilize AWS services such as Beanstalk, Lambda, RDS, S3, DynamoDB, CloudWatch
  • Apply containerization using Docker, with short-term orchestration using Kubernetes or ECS
  • Collaborate on infrastructure-as-code (IaC) with tools such as CloudFormation or Terraform
  • Work closely with DevOps to ensure seamless CI/CD pipelines using GitHub, Maven/Gradle, Jenkins, etc.
  • Collaborate with UI developers on React-based front ends
  • Write unit and integration tests using JUnit, Mockito, TestNG
  • Maintain and troubleshoot existing applications with JSF front ends
  • Provide documentation and architecture diagrams for modernization roadmap
